Output b95ee86fdab494227fd0f90faa30fa65f8da207636b8f9b1e8c8417b858962db:18

value
664376877905
script pubkey
OP_0 OP_PUSHBYTES_20 525fca7a51e17401065a8ed1598280a19db61b77
address
ltc1q2f0u57j3u96qzpj63mg4nq5q5xwmvxmhjjs9dh
transaction
b95ee86fdab494227fd0f90faa30fa65f8da207636b8f9b1e8c8417b858962db
spent
true